    So I tried basically everything (even resetting the whole site), but nothing worked. I finally got it to work with a normal download (not manually) after I deactivated all the plugins (they were usually re-activated after each re-set). So another website building plugin was probably in conflict with the theme. I used the plugin for a temporary page that is live until the site is completed. I did not realize it would come in conflict with the theme. So I guess it’s a lesson learned.
